What Is Whakapapa? 4 Powerful Reasons You Need To Embrace It In Your Classroom
What is whakapapa in education? Whakapapa refers to genealogy, lineage, connection, and the relationships that link people to ancestors, land, stories, identity, and each other. In education, whakapapa helps teachers recognise that learners bring histories, relationships, identities, and contexts into the learning space.
